Targum for Isaiah 19:25
אֲשֶׁ֧ר בֵּרֲכ֛וֹ יְהוָ֥ה צְבָא֖וֹת לֵאמֹ֑ר בָּר֨וּךְ עַמִּ֜י מִצְרַ֗יִם וּמַעֲשֵׂ֤ה יָדַי֙ אַשּׁ֔וּר וְנַחֲלָתִ֖י יִשְׂרָאֵֽל׃ (ס)
for that the LORD of hosts hath blessed him, saying: ‘Blessed be Egypt My people and Assyria the work of My hands, and Israel Mine inheritance.’
Targum Jonathan on Isaiah
Whom the Lord of hosts hath blessed, saying, Blessed be my people, whom I have brought out of Egypt; and because they sinned before me, I carried them captive into Assyria, but when they repent, they are called my people, and Israel mine inheritance.
